Transaction 787883a6091a6a5c367d386a9df86aa17eec335ef2ad187301bf84de2d118145
1 Input
1 Output
-
787883a6091a6a5c367d386a9df86aa17eec335ef2ad187301bf84de2d118145:0
- value
- 14167
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a4c7b7780e357d3dfe45d242509f0d7ad73b798
- address
- bc1q0fx8kauqudta8hlyt5jz2z0s67kh8ducaaxtsq